WebJul 16, 2024 · The Power Rule. We have shown that. d dx(x2) = 2x and d dx(x1 / 2) = 1 2x − 1 / 2. At this point, you might see a pattern beginning to develop for derivatives of the form d dx(xn). We continue our examination of derivative formulas by differentiating power functions of the form f(x) = xn where n is a positive integer.
